Creator (Seller) Agreement

This Agreement governs Creators who offer services and receive payouts on Idol. It is the basis on which Idol retains recourse against Creators.

Version 2026-06-18 · Effective June 18, 2026

Identity verification & KYC

7.1Payout-gated verification

Before Idol releases any payout to you, you must complete identity verification to Idol’s satisfaction. You may browse, build a profile, apply to gigs, and be booked before verifying — but no funds will be disbursed to you until verification is APPROVED.

7.2What we collect

Government-issued photo ID; a selfie holding that ID (liveness/ownership check); and an NBI clearance (Philippine police clearance) where applicable. For Creators operating through a registered business or agency, we additionally collect corporate registry documents (SEC/DTI), the legal entity name, owner/director name(s), registration number, and tax identification number.

7.3Ongoing

You authorise Idol to re-verify your identity periodically and upon risk triggers, and to request additional documents. Providing false or altered documents is grounds for immediate termination and fund reversal.

7.4Consent to checks

You consent to Idol and its PSPs verifying your information and screening you against sanctions and watchlists, and to the processing of your personal data for these purposes in accordance with the Privacy Policy and the Data Privacy Act (RA 10173).

Payouts & flow of funds

8.1Escrow

When a Brand pays for a booking, funds are held in escrow by the PSP. Funds are not the Creator’s property until released under §8.3.

8.2Verified payout destination

Payouts are made only to a payout destination registered under your name and verified through the PSP (e.g. GCash/bank via Xendit; Wise via micro-deposit; PayPal via verified email). The account-holder name must match your verified identity. Idol will not pay out to third-party accounts.

8.3Release condition

A payout is released only after (a) the Brand confirms the deliverable (or the review window lapses), AND (b) your identity verification is APPROVED (§7.1). Commission is deducted at release; the balance is disbursed to your verified destination.

8.4No advance payouts

Funds are never released to a Creator before the deliverable is confirmed.

Accurate listings & delivery

9.1Accurate listings

You must accurately describe your services, audience, platforms, and follower metrics. Idol may verify social-account ownership (e.g. one-time code sent from the claimed account) and may review and approve or reject profiles and listings.

9.2Delivery

You must deliver the agreed service to the agreed scope and timing. Failure to deliver as described entitles Idol to withhold or reverse the corresponding escrow funds (§10).

Recourse, clawback & chargebacks

10.1Recourse against the Creator

You are liable to Idol for losses arising from your non-delivery, misrepresentation, fraud, or breach. Idol may, at its discretion: withhold a pending payout; reverse or claw back funds held in escrow before release; offset amounts you owe against current or future payouts; suspend or terminate your account; and recover amounts owed through lawful means.

10.2Chargebacks & disputes

Where a Brand raises a chargeback or dispute, Idol may hold the relevant funds pending resolution. If a chargeback is upheld due to your act or omission, the associated amount (and any fees) is your liability and may be recovered under §10.1.

10.3Cooperation

You agree to cooperate with Idol’s and its PSPs’ investigations and to provide requested documentation.

Sanctions, AML & monitoring

11.1Representations

You represent that you are not sanctioned and will not use Idol to facilitate money laundering, terrorist financing, or sanctions evasion.

11.2Monitoring

You acknowledge that transactions are subject to fraud and AML monitoring by Idol and its PSPs, and that Idol may report suspicious activity to competent authorities and the PSP as required by law.

Taxes

12Your tax responsibility

You are solely responsible for determining, reporting, and paying any taxes due on amounts you earn through Idol.

Brand (Buyer) Terms — summary

If you use Idol as a Brand, the following buyer terms also apply.

CBrand obligations

Brands agree to fund bookings into escrow up front, confirm deliverables in good faith within the review window, and not transact off-platform. Business Brands may be asked to provide SEC/DTI registration and contact-person details for verification. Chargeback abuse is prohibited and may result in suspension.
